The free radical was produced when undertaking processes metabolit or opposedinfection and when the body dissolved food. The unstable free radical could beneutralised with antioxidant. The root of the pasak bumi (Eurycoma longifolia Jack)was known contained the compound flavonoid, that it was known had the activity asantioxidant. This research aimed at knowing the activity capacity of the capture of thefree radical the water fraction and the faction ethyl acetate fraction the extract ethanolof the root of the pasak bumi by using the DPPH method.The root of the pasak bumi was extracted with ethanol 70% used maceration. Theethanolic extract was dissolved in ethyl acetate, fractination with ethyl acetate so as tobe received by the fraction ethyl acetate. The concentration of the ethanolic extract andthe fraction of ethyl acetate that was used were 2; 4; 8; 16 ug/mL and isolat-1 that is:0.8; 1.6; 3.2; and 6.4 ug/mL.Results of the research showed that all the treatments had the activity asscavenging the free radical. Results of the analysis statistika with the Kruskal Wallismethod in the level of the confident 95% that was followed by the test Mann Whitneyshowed the existence of the difference of the activity of the capture of the free radicalwho was significant between respectively the treatment group. The conclusion from thisresearch was the value ES50 ethanalic extract (15.64 ug/mL) bigger than the factionethyl acetate fraction and higher (13.948 ug/mL) value of ethanalic extract was thanisolat 1 (3.961 g/mL).
